A Tale of Two Dresses
Perhaps you have seen the picture on Lilian's blog of her wearing this dress. Therein lies a story. I do not remember just what year the picture was taken, probably 1969. But Lesley was in Primary and there was a Daddy Daughter Date planned and I made Lesley a new dress for the occasion. Lilian as you can see got a dress also. BUT, when she discovered there was a Daddy Daughter Date planned and she was not part of that invitation she was annoyed. So Daddy promised her that he would take her for icecream for her date. I don't at this point remember the exact details but the promise was fulfilled, and the "date" did take place at "The Cottage" on Main Street in Bountiful.
